Orange Pastry Rings Recipe 🍊🤍 These delicate puff pastry rings are elegant and bursting with citrus flavor, making them ideal for any occasion. 🥰 📝Ingredients: (You can choose your preferred ring sizes) For the pastry: •	1 roll of puff pastry •	1 egg yolk (for brushing) •	Sliced almonds (for sprinkling) For the orange curd: •	75 ml (1/3 cup) freshly squeezed orange juice (unsweetened) •	1 egg yolk •	30 g (2 Tbsp) sugar (adjust to taste based on the sweetness of the oranges) •	1 tsp grated orange zest (unwaxed) •	1 tsp cornstarch (for a thicker consistency) •	1 tsp butter (room temperature) For the filling: •	200 ml (3/4 cup) whipping cream •	Orange curd (prepared earlier) For decoration: •	Orange segments •	Powdered sugar 🤍 Instructions: 1.	Roll out the puff pastry and cut out evenly sized circles using a round cookie cutter. Use a smaller cutter to punch a hole in the center of each circle. 2.	Lightly brush one circle with water, then place another circle on top to create a double-layered ring. Repeat until all the pastry is used. 3.	Place the rings on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per, brush with egg yolk, and sprinkle with sliced almonds. 4.	Bake in a preheated oven at 220°C (430°F) for about 15 minutes, or until puffed and golden brown. Let the rings cool completely. 5.	To make the orange curd, heat the orange juice and zest in a small saucepan over medium heat (do not boil). 6.	In a separate bowl, mix the egg yolk, sugar, and cornstarch until smooth. Slowly pour the warm orange juice into the mixture, stirring constantly. 7.	Return the mixture to the saucepan and heat gently, stirring continuously, until it thickens (do not let it boil). Remove from heat and stir in the butter until creamy. Strain the curd through a fine sieve for a smooth texture and let it cool completely. 8.	Whip the cream until stiff peaks form, then fold in the cooled orange curd. 9.	Carefully slice the cooled pastry rings in half horizontally. Use a piping bag to fill the bottom halves with the orange cream. 10.	Decorate with orange segments and place the top halves of the rings back on. Dust with powdered sugar before serving. Enjoy! 🥰
